Overview

The FUJIFILM instax SQUARE Link Smartphone Printer is a portable device designed to print instant photos from your smartphone. It utilizes INSTAX SQUARE instant film, sold separately, to produce physical prints of your digital images. The printer connects to your smartphone via Bluetooth® and is controlled through the free INSTAX SQUARE LINK App, available for both Android and iOS devices.

Function Description:

The primary function of the instax SQUARE Link is to print photos from a smartphone. Users can select images from their phone's gallery, edit them within the INSTAX SQUARE LINK App, and then send them to the printer. The app offers various editing options, including adding text or stickers, zooming/rotating, applying filters, and adjusting brightness. The printer ejects the developed photo automatically after a short transmission and printing delay. A unique feature is the ability to reprint the last printed image by holding the function button for 2 seconds, although this functionality is reset when the printer is turned off.

Beyond simple printing, the app introduces "AR Print" and "INSTAX Connect" features. AR Print allows users to enhance their photos with augmented reality designs, filters, text, and messages before printing, adding a creative dimension to the physical prints. The INSTAX Connect App Feature facilitates easy sharing of INSTAX SQUARE photos with others. The app also includes an "INSTAX Camera Mode," enabling users to take photos directly within the app, with options for flash, front/rear camera switching, a self-timer, and date stamping.

Usage Features:

To begin using the printer, users must first install the INSTAX SQUARE LINK App on their smartphone. The app guides users through the initial setup, including granting necessary permissions for media and location access, and reviewing the Terms of Use.

The printer is powered on or off by pressing and holding the Power button for approximately 1 second. An LED indicator on the Power button provides visual cues about the printer's status, such as charging, low battery, firmware updates, or print errors.

Connecting the printer to a smartphone is done via Bluetooth®. The app facilitates this connection, allowing users to pair their device with the printer. If multiple printers are detected, users can select the desired one from a list, identified by a device name found on the bottom of the printer.

Loading the INSTAX SQUARE instant film pack is a straightforward process. Users slide and hold the film door lock to open the film door, insert the film pack by aligning yellow marks, and then close the film door. A black film protective cover is automatically ejected upon closing the door. When a film pack is used up, users can open the film door, grasp the rectangular holes on the pack, and pull it out for proper disposal. It's crucial to use only FUJIFILM INSTAX SQUARE Instant Print Film, as other film types are incompatible and opening the film door before all exposures are used will expose and ruin the remaining film.

The printer is equipped with a built-in lithium-ion battery that is charged using the supplied USB Type-C cable connected to a USB AC adapter (not included). Charging status is indicated by the LED, which flashes white during charging and lights up solid white when charging is complete or not in progress. Charging can also occur when the printer is turned off, with the LED flashing green. The app can also display the charging status when connected.

Maintenance Features:

Proper care of the instax SQUARE Link printer ensures its longevity and optimal performance. Users are advised not to open the film door until all exposures on the film pack are used to prevent film exposure and spoilage. The printer is a precision instrument and should be protected from water, drops, sand, dust, and dirt. Cleaning should be done with a damp cloth, avoiding harsh cleaning products or solvents like bleach or alcohol. The film chamber and printer interior should be kept clean to prevent film damage.

The printer should not be exposed to excessive heat, such as direct sunlight, inside a hot car, or on the beach, nor should it be left in damp places. Moth repellent gases like naphthalene can affect both the printer and photo prints, so storage in an appropriate environment is recommended. The operating temperature range for the printer is 41°F to 104°F (5°C to 40°C).

The built-in battery is not removable and should not be subjected to heat, open flames, drops, or impacts, as this could lead to an explosion. Attempts to disassemble or repair the printer by unauthorized personnel are strongly discouraged and may result in injury or voiding the warranty. If the printer is dropped or damaged, or if it exhibits abnormal behavior (e.g., overheating, smoke, burnt smell), users should immediately unplug it, turn it off, and contact Fujifilm customer support.

Regarding film care, INSTAX SQUARE instant film should be stored in a cool place, away from extremely high temperatures. It should not be punctured, torn, or cut. Once a film pack is loaded, it should be used as soon as possible. If film has been stored in extreme temperatures, it should be brought to room temperature before use. Always check the expiration date on the film pack. Airport X-ray illumination should be avoided, and film/printer should be carried in carry-on luggage. Developed prints should be kept away from strong light and stored in a cool, dry place. The film contains a caustic paste, so puncturing or cutting it should be avoided, especially around children and animals. In case of contact with skin or eyes, immediate washing with plenty of water and medical attention are necessary.

For disposal, the printer contains a built-in lithium-ion battery and should be disposed of properly according to local regulations. Fujifilm provides specific contact information for proper disposal in the United States, Canada, and Latin America. The product's packaging indicates that it should not be treated as household waste but taken to an electrical and electronic equipment collection point for recycling.
